The regional banking sector has been navigating a complex environment characterized by ongoing concerns about net interest margin compression and potential credit deterioration in commercial real estate portfolios. Regional banks like Webster Financial, which maintain substantial exposure to commercial lending, remain sensitive to shifts in market sentiment regarding asset quality. Market observers note that regional bank stocks have shown increased correlation with broader market movements in recent weeks, suggesting that sector-specific factors are competing with macro-driven themes for influence over price action. The current environment presents both challenges and opportunities for well-positioned regional institutions with strong deposit bases and disciplined underwriting standards. Interest rate expectations continue to play a pivotal role in shaping the trading dynamics for banking stocks. Changes in the yield curve and expectations regarding Federal Reserve policy adjustments directly impact the revenue outlook for financial institutions. Webster Financial, like its regional banking peers, benefits from an environment where interest rates remain elevated, though concerns about potential future rate cuts have introduced uncertainty into forward earnings projections. From a technical perspective, WBS shares are testing a notable support zone in the $69.06 range. This level represents a critical threshold that, if violated, could signal a deeper pullback and potentially alter the near-term technical outlook. Support levels of this magnitude often attract buying interest from value-oriented investors and those looking to establish positions at discounted valuations. Immediate resistance is positioned near $76.32, establishing a clear technical barrier that has constrained upward price movement in recent sessions. Overcoming this resistance level would likely require catalysts such as positive earnings developments, favorable economic data, or improvements in broader market sentiment toward the financial sector. The current price action has created a trading range between the identified support and resistance levels, suggesting a period of consolidation may be underway. When securities consolidate within defined ranges, technical analysts often monitor for potential breakouts or breakdowns as the resolution of these patterns can set the tone for subsequent price movements.
